NVIDIA DGX Spark Personal AI Supercomputer

NVIDIA Grace Blackwell DGX Spark Personal AI Supercomputer

A Grace Blackwell AI Supercomputer on Your DeskNVIDIA DGX Spark Personal AI Supercomputer delivers a petaflop of AI performance from a power-efficient, compact form factor. With the preinstalled NVIDIA AI software stack, 1000 TOPS of performance, and 128GB of memory, developers can prototype, fine-tune, and inference large AI models of up to 200 billion parameters locally and seamlessly deploy to the data centre or cloud.

NVIDIA DGX Spark is a comprehensive solution, providing the hardware along with expert support and integration services to ensure seamless deployment and optimal performance for AI projects. This makes it an accessible and efficient tool for those looking to advance their AI research and applications.

Accelerate All AI Workloads

Desktop AI Compute DemandsThe increasing size and complexity of generative AI models is making development efforts on local systems challenging. Prototyping, tuning, and inferencing large models locally requires large amounts of memory and significant compute performance. As enterprises, software providers, government agencies, startups, and researchers staff up AI efforts, the need for AI compute resources continues to grow.

200B Parameter Models on Your Desk NVIDIA DGX™ Spark is part of a new class of computers designed from the ground up to build and run AI. Powered by the NVIDIA GB10 Grace Blackwell Superchip and based on the NVIDIA Grace Blackwell architecture, NVIDIA DGX Spark delivers up to 1000 TOPS of AI performance to power large AI workloads. With 128 GB of unified system memory, developers can experiment, fine-tune, or inference models of up to 200B parameters. Plus, NVIDIA ConnectX™ networking can connect two NVIDIA DGX Spark supercomputers to enable inference on models up to 405B parameters.

To give developers a familiar experience, NVIDIA DGX Spark mirrors the same software architecture that powers industrial-strength AI factories. Using the NVIDIA DGX OS with Ubuntu Linux and preconfigured with the latest NVIDIA AI software stack, along with developer program access to NVIDIA NIM™ and NVIDIA Blueprints, developers can hit the ground running using common tools such as Pytorch, Jupyter, and Ollama to prototype, fine-tune, and inference on NVIDIA DGX Spark and seamlessly deploy in the data centre or cloud.

Work With Large-Parameter AI ModelsWith 128 GB of unified system memory and support for the FP4 data format, NVIDIA DGX Spark can support AI models of up to 200B parameters, enabling AI developers to prototype, fine-tune, and inference large models on their desktop. With builtin NVIDIA ConnectX network technology, two NVIDIA DGX Spark systems can be connected to work on even larger models such as Llama 3.1 405B.

NVIDIA GPU, CPU, Networking, and AI Software Technologies

Built on NVIDIA Grace Blackwell At the heart of NVIDIA DGX Spark is the new NVIDIA GB10 Grace Blackwell Superchip based on the NVIDIA Grace Blackwell architecture optimised for a desktop form factor. GB10 features a powerful NVIDIA Blackwell GPU with fifth-generation Tensor Cores and FP4 support, delivering up to 1000 TOPS of AI compute. GB10 includes a high-performance Grace 20-core Arm CPU to supercharge data preprocessing and orchestration, speeding up model tuning and real-time inferencing. The GB10 Superchip uses the NVLink™-C2C to deliver a CPU+GPU coherent memory model with 5X the bandwidth of PCIe Gen 5.

Connect Two DGX Systems

Two DGX Spark systems stacked on top of each other

ConnectX-7 Smart NICUpgrade easily by Connecting two DGX Spark systems together via ConnectX-7 and LinkX cable to work with even larger models of up to 405 billion parameters utilising the full 256GB of unified memory for better than multi-GPU workstation performance*

*Assuming 4-bit precision and workloads specific to high memory usage models. See comparison table for more information

NVIDIA DGX Spark Specifications

Architecture NVIDIA Grace Blackwell
GPU NVIDIA Blackwell Architecture
CPU 20 core Arm, 10 Cortex-X925 + 10 Cortex-A725 Arm
CUDA Cores NVIDIA Blackwell Generation
Tensor Cores 5th Generation
RT Cores 4th Generation
Tensor Performance 1000 AI TOPS
System Memory 128 GB LPDDR5x, unified system memory
Memory Interface 256-bit
Memory Bandwidth 273 GB/s
Storage 4 TB NVME.M2 with self-encryption
USB 4x USB TypeC
Ethernet 1x RJ-45 connector - 10 GbE
NIC ConnectX-7 Smart NIC
Wi-Fi WiFi 7
Bluetooth BT 5.3
Audio-output HDMI multichannel audio output
Power Supply 240W
GB10 TDP 140W
Display Connectors 1x HDMI 2.1a
NVENC | NVDEC 1x | 1x
OS NVIDIA DGX™ OS
System Dimensions 150 mm L x 150 mm W x 50.5 mm H
System Weight 1.2 kg
